Xyle scope looks to be a very nice tool for fiddling round with CSS on a Mac.
I’m going to play with it this weekend before deciding whether to pay the (very reasonable) registration fee: it’s unquestionably much prettier than the Web Developer extension to Firefox, but whether it’s more useful only a serious CSS-wrangling session will show.
